What are the main uses of Calcium Chloride Granular?
Calcium Chloride Granular has a wide range of uses. First, in the industrial field, it is an important desiccant. Because of its strong hygroscopicity, it can quickly remove moisture from gases and liquids. In chemical production, many drying links depend on it. Such as nitrogen, oxygen and other gases are dried, and organic solvents are dehydrated to ensure smooth processes and product quality.
Second, in the construction industry, it has an extraordinary effect. During winter construction, adding concrete can reduce its freezing point, prevent concrete frost damage, accelerate cement hydration reaction, promote rapid condensation and hardening, improve construction efficiency, and ensure the quality of winter construction projects.
Third, it is also useful in road maintenance. Sprinkling on the road can melt ice and snow, reduce the melting point of ice and snow, make the road ice and snow melt quickly, ensure road traffic safety in winter, and prevent road damage due to ice and snow erosion.
Fourth, in the food industry, it can be used as a preservative and chelating agent. Can prolong the shelf life of food, protect the color, flavor and texture of food, such as for fruit and vegetable processing, prevent browning, maintain brittleness; in the production of soy products, help solidify and form.
Fifth, in the metallurgical industry, it can be used as a flux. Reduce the melting point of ore, promote the separation of metals and impurities, and improve the efficiency and purity of metal smelting. In short, Calcium Chloride Granular plays a key role in various industries and is indispensable.
What are the storage conditions for Calcium Chloride Granular?
Calcium Chloride Granular should be stored in a dry, cool and ventilated place. This is because of its strong hygroscopicity, if it is in a humid environment, it is easy to deliquescent and cause quality damage.
Where stored, the temperature should be controlled within a reasonable range and should not be too high. Under high temperatures, or cause changes in the chemical properties of calcium chloride, affecting its efficacy. For example, in some industrial applications, high temperatures may cause calcium chloride to participate in the reaction at a different rate than expected, which is unfavorable for product manufacturing.
Furthermore, the storage place should be kept away from fire and heat sources. Although calcium chloride is not flammable, there are fire sources, heat sources, or other dangerous conditions. If there are flammable substances around, it is easy to cause fire, and the temperature is abnormally elevated or affects the stability of calcium chloride.
also needs to be stored in isolation from acids, bases and active metal powders. Calcium chloride will chemically react with acids and bases, causing its own deterioration, and at the same time forming harmful and dangerous products. Coexistence with active metal powders may also trigger chemical reactions and threaten storage safety.
When storing, use a well-sealed container. This can not only prevent moisture absorption and deliquescence, but also avoid reaction with external substances. After taking it, be sure to seal the container in time to ensure its quality is stable. In short, following these storage conditions can ensure that the Calcium Chloride Granular maintains good quality and performance during storage.
What are the packaging specifications of Calcium Chloride Granular?
Calcium Chloride Granular,there are many packaging specifications, and the following are common.
First, the size of the small package is often hundreds of grams to several kilograms. Such as 250 grams, 500 grams, 1 kilogram packaging, mostly suitable for laboratory or small industrial trials and other scenarios. These small packages are easy to access and accurate measurement, which is conducive to the development of experiments and the needs of fine production.
Second, the size of the medium package is often 5 kilograms, 10 kilograms, 25 kilograms. 5kg and 10kg packaging are quite common in small chemical processing and agricultural special application scenarios. The 25kg package is a more general specification and is widely used in various industrial applications, such as the production of road snow melting agents and the preparation of building antifreeze agents. Because of its moderate quality, it is easy to handle and store, and it is very convenient for industrial circulation.
Third, large packaging specifications are packed in ton bags, usually 1 ton. This specification is mainly used in large-scale industrial production enterprises, such as large-scale chemical enterprises for raw material procurement, large-scale road maintenance engineering materials, etc. Ton bag packaging can improve loading and unloading efficiency, reduce unit packaging costs, and is suitable for large-scale demand scenarios.
In addition, there are also special customized packaging specifications to meet the special needs of different customers. Or according to the customer's use frequency, storage conditions and other factors, customize the suitable packaging to achieve the best use and management effect.
Calcium Chloride Granular has a variety of packaging specifications, from small laboratory needs to large-scale industrial applications, to meet the requirements of different fields and scales of use.

What is the proportion of Calcium Chloride Granular used in different industries?
Calcium Chloride Granular, is wonderfully used in various industries, and its use cases are numerous, as follows:
In the road maintenance industry, every winter, ice and snow are blocked, in order to ensure the smooth passage of the road, Calcium Chloride Granular is often sprinkled on the road. The dosage varies according to the snow and icing conditions on the road. Most of the city streets, the dosage is about 50-100 grams per square meter; while on highways, due to the large traffic flow and high driving speed, in order to efficiently melt snow and prevent skid, 100-200 grams per square meter may be required.
This is because of its hygroscopicity, it can reduce the freezing point in case of ice and snow, promote the rapid melting of ice and snow, and have good anti-skid effect, which can protect the safety of vehicles and pedestrians.
In the field of construction, it is also indispensable. When mixing concrete, an appropriate amount of Calcium Chloride Granular is added, which can be used as an early strength agent. It can speed up the concrete setting and hardening process and improve early strength. Generally speaking, the amount of calcium chloride added to each cubic meter of concrete is about 1% - 2% of the cement quality.
In this way, construction in cold weather can prevent concrete from freezing damage and ensure the progress and quality of the project.
In the food industry, Calcium Chloride Granular is also useful. Often used as a food additive, such as in the processing of soy products, it can solidify soy milk into tofu, optimize the texture of tofu, and increase its toughness and water retention. For fruit and vegetable preservation, treating with a certain concentration of calcium chloride solution can prolong the preservation period. If apples are kept fresh, they can be soaked in a solution with a mass fraction of 2% - 4% calcium chloride to protect their color and taste.
In the oil drilling industry, Calcium Chloride Granular also plays a big role. Adding it to the drilling fluid can regulate its properties, such as enhancing the density and viscosity of the drilling fluid, stabilizing the well wall, and preventing collapse and blowout. The dosage depends on the drilling formation condition and the drilling fluid formula, usually accounting for 0.5% - 3% of the drilling fluid quality.
In the field of chemical production, Calcium Chloride Granular is widely used. In the manufacture of desiccants, it is often the first choice for raw materials because of its strong moisture absorption. In the gas drying process, it can efficiently remove water vapor in the gas. For example, drying nitrogen, oxygen and other gases can greatly reduce the water content of the gas and reach industrial production standards after drying with calcium chloride.
In summary, Calcium Chloride Granular is widely used in various industries, and the dosage varies according to specific scenarios and needs, but it is a key factor in promoting the production and operation of various industries.
